Photo-thermal expansion of a PMMA nanosphere using mid-IR photo-induced force microscopy (PiF-IR)
<p>This dataset contains the raw data associated with our manuscript, <em>'Photo-thermal expansion of nanostructures in photo-induced force microscopy</em><strong>'</strong></p> <p>by Shohely Tasnim Anindo,1,2 Daniela Täuber,3,4 and Christin David*1,5</p> <div> <div> <div> <p>1 Institute of Condensed Matter Theory and Optics, Friedrich-Schiller-Universität Jena, Max-Wien-Platz 1, 07743 Jena, Germany<br>2 Abbe Center of Photonics, Albert-Einstein-Straße 6, 07745 Jena, Germany<br>3 Institute of Physical Chemistry, Friedrich-Schiller-Universität Jena, Helmholtzweg 4, 07743 Jena, Germany <br>4 Leibniz Institute of Photonic Technology, Albert-Einstein-Straße 9, 07745 Jena, Germany <br>5 University of Applied Sciences Landshut, Am Lurzenhof 1, 84036 Landshut, Germany</p> </div> </div> </div> <p>The raw data were acquired using a VistaScope (Molecular Vista, US) operated in the side-band mode of mid-infrared photo-induced force microscopy (PiF-IR). These data are associated with the experimental part in this manuscript. Details of the data acquisition and processing are described in the Methods section of the manuscript.</p> <p>The dataset is structured in the following:</p> <ul> <li>PiF-IR scans of a spherical PMMA nanoparticle with radius R = 50 nm (PMMA NP) at varied illumination power in the resonant condition using the illumination frequency: 1150 cm^-1</li> <li>PiF-IR scans of the same PMMA NP at varied illumination power in the non-resonant condition using the illumination frequency: 1300 cm^-1</li> <li>PiF-IR hyperspectral scan of the same PMMA NP over the spectral range 989 - 1349 cm^-1</li> </ul>

Habitat photo of Eremohaplomydas gobabebensis (Diptera: Mydidae)
<p>Habitat where <em>Eremohaplomydas gobabebensis</em> Boschert & Dikow, 2022 (Insecta: Diptera: Mydidae) was observed and collected. <br> Sparsely vegetated small sand dune West of Kuiseb riverbed at Gobabeb, Namibia (23°33’50”S 015°01’59”E). Grass <em>Centropodia glauca</em> (Poaceae) in the foreground. Photo taken 23 Nov 2018.</p>
Basic tools for deriving photolysis endpoints for soil photo-transformation products in groundwater
<p>This spreadsheet has been designed to determine input parameters for consideration of the photolysis pathway in FOCUS-PELMO 5.5.3 and subsequent versions. It should be used alongside the EFSA scientific guidance on “Soil phototransformation products in groundwater – consideration, parameterisation and simulation in the exposure assessment of plant protection products”.</p> <p>The tools in the spreadsheet allow to identify the relevant grid points in the solar database 'AGRI4CAST', to retrieve irradiance values for the relevant grid points and for the period of the study from the 'AGRI4CAST' database via a spatial interpolation of the irradiance values (this can also be used for other solar databases besides 'AGRI4CAST'). Furthermore, the tools enable to convert the irradiance from kWh/m², kJ/m² or J/cm² into W/m², to perform a time-step normalisation for field studies, and to compare the normalised k<sub>fast</sub> values from different field studies.</p>

IODP Expedition 372A RGB channels (calculated from core photos)
<p>Red, green, and blue pixel data were extracted from Section Half Imaging Logger (SHIL) linescan images, typically binned at 0.5 cm resolution using the central 2 cm of the image.</p>

Dataset for the development of a "Flow cell for operando X-ray photon-in-photon-out studies on photo-electrochemical thin film devices"
<p>All raw experimental data concerning this published ChemRxiv manuscript: https://doi.org/10.26434/chemrxiv.12382529.v1 which is now published slightly revised here: https://doi.org/10.12688/openreseurope.14433.1<br> <br> The dataset comprises raw data, analysis and short description:<br> - the CAD-files of the operando cell<br> - the grazing-incidence X-ray diffraction (GIXRD) files of the as-synthesized thin film samples<br> - the high-energy resolution fluoresence-detected (HERFD) X-ray absorption (XAS) files of thin films during photoelectrochemical experimentation<br> - the photoelectrochemical data gathered during HERFD-XAS experiments<br> - the non-operando photoelectrochemical data on the thin film samples<br> - scanning electron microscopy (SEM) image of a representative thin film cross-section<br> - the extended data contains additional information arranged in a word document that are directly linked to the main manuscript</p>

Allen Brain Atlas
Allen Brain Atlas is an Allen Institute collection of brain map atlases, datasets, APIs, and analysis tools covering mouse, human, and non-human primate brain resources.
Annotated Behaviour and Observability Dataset (ABODe)
ABODe is a University of Edinburgh DataShare dataset for behavior classification in group-housed mice using home-cage video, identities, bounding boxes, ground-plate positions, and annotator labels.
DANDI Archive for NWB datasets
DANDI is a BRAIN Initiative archive for publishing and sharing neurophysiology data, including electrophysiology, optophysiology, and behavioral data packaged as NWB and related standards.
International Brain Laboratory public data
The International Brain Laboratory public data releases expose standardized mouse decision-making experiments, including Neuropixels recordings, widefield calcium imaging, behavior, and session metadata accessed through the ONE API.
OpenNeuro
OpenNeuro is a free, open platform for sharing neuroimaging datasets, with public search, dataset pages, and download paths for web, S3, DataLad, and the OpenNeuro CLI.
